Before founding AlgoGenomics, Eugene led computational-biology and medical-informatics teams across clinical and academic cancer genomics. As Director of Medical Informatics at Sema4, he led software developers and bioinformaticians building the pipelines and web tools — for somatic mutations, inherited-syndrome germline variants, and copy-number changes — that inform oncologists on personalized treatment. At the Icahn Institute for Genomics & Multiscale Biology at Mount Sinai, he led the team behind a pipeline that analyzed individual cancer profiles for the Personalized Cancer Therapy Program. Earlier, in the Chris Sander Lab at Memorial Sloan Kettering, he created MutationAssessor and contributed the mutation analysis and visualization to cBioPortal.
Everything known about a protein in one view — from its chromosomal locus down to a single residue. PFGB consolidates 16 public databases and 3D structural context into a single, zoomable page.
An evolution-based functional impact score for cancer mutations. Developed within The Cancer Genome Atlas; now integrated into cBioPortal, serving scores for ~4M somatic mutations across 320K+ tumor samples.
